The represents the final era before Autodesk transitioned to a mandatory subscription model. While originally sold as a perpetual license (a one-time purchase for permanent use), the ability to activate and support this legacy software has changed significantly due to recent policy shifts. In July 2022, Autodesk officially ended activation support for version years 2011 through 2014. The represents the final era before Autodesk transitioned

When AutoCAD 2014 was originally released, it utilized a traditional licensing model that differs from today's subscription-only model.

: Autodesk’s automated servers no longer issue codes for these "retired" versions, and support agents are reportedly instructed not to provide manual overrides. Why Users Still Want It
